[Bug 994163] [NEW] Unity launcher shows internal partitions after they have been unmounted

2012-05-03 Thread thunk
Public bug reported:

Hello all,

Using Ubuntu 12.04 LTS

Package Unity 5.10.0-0ubuntu6

What happens:

When I mount an internal partition it shows up in the launcher. When I
unmount it, either through right-click from the launcher, or from inside
nautilus, the partition icon remains visible on the launcher.

What (I think) should happen:

Upon unmounting, the icon should dissapear from the launcher

As stated in the description, this occurs ONLY with internal partitions.

When unmounting a USB stick for example, it dissapears from the launcher
as expected.

Regards

[Bug 534097] [NEW] GNOME menu size needs to be consistent with other menus

2010-03-07 Thread thunk
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: light-themes

Hello,

The menu size in the new themes is huge and totally inconsistent with
the other menus, both on the panel as well as in applications. I think
this needs to be fixed for a visually appealing experience.

The trick I have always used to make these huge menus more compact is to
add to the theme's gtkrc the line:

gtk-icon-sizes = panel-menu=16,16

But that is a dirty hack..we need to make this more standard.

Regards
